For more information about our church go to https://crossbridgehelena.com/ YouTube Video UExWWXFNR3JsbjlJbEJld0xyaDFUVnRmWG15NkdORFI3VS4xNjRENUU2RTk5MUNEMkQ0 Enter with Confidence (Hebrews 10) | Live | Pastor Brad Crossbridge Community Church August 9, 2026 2:49 am Jesus is not merely one prophet among many, another priest in a long line, or an earthly king whose reign eventually ends. He is the perfect Prophet, the perfect Priest, and the eternal King. In this message from Hebrews 1 and Hebrews 5–8, we see how every prophet, priest, and king in Scripture ultimately pointed beyond themselves to Christ. As our Prophet, Jesus perfectly reveals God. As our Priest, Jesus offered Himself as the final sacrifice for sin and lives forever to intercede for His people. As our King, Jesus reigns with everlasting authority and invites us to follow Him. The weight of Christ’s glory is seen in the perfection of His person. What mankind could only foreshadow imperfectly, Jesus fulfilled completely because He alone is worthy. Hear Him as your Prophet. Come to Him as your Priest. Bow before Him as your King.
